In the Jailhouse Now

The lyric stays readable and compact here; the note and related paths sit nearby so you do not lose the song while looking for context.

I had a friend named Ramblin' Bob

Who used to steal, gamble and rob

He thought he was the smartest guy in town

But I found out last Monday

That Bob got locked up Sunday

They've got him in the jailhouse way down town

He's in the jailhouse now, he's in the jailhouse now

I told him once or twice

To quit playin' cards and shootin' dice

He's in the jailhouse now

He played a game called his Poker

He knock on Whist and Euchre

But shootin' dice was his greatest game

Now he's down town in jail

Nobody to go his bail

The judge done said that he refused the fine

He's in the jailhouse now, he's in the jailhouse now

I told him once or twice

To quit playin' cards and shootin' dice

He's in the jailhouse now

I went out last Tuesday

Met a girl named Susie

I told her I was the swellest man around

We started to spend my money

Then she started to call me honey

We took in every cabaret in town

We're in the jailhouse now, we're in the jailhouse now

I told the judge right to his face

We didn't like to see this place

We're in the jailhouse now
